The reason for this proposed change to the articles of incorporation is to better align the organization’s official status with our goals and objectives. At present, WEDA is a 501 (c)(6) non-profit business league association and our goal is to change our status to a 501 (c)(3) non-profit scientific and educational association. This reclassification will position the organization for continued growth, strengthen our presence within the scientific community, partnering organizations and provide favorable tax advantages for the association and our sustaining member firms. The Board of Directors voted unanimously to adopt this proposed change on February 8, 2019.
